Lea los datos de TimePhased de una tarea en PHP
Contents
[
Hide
Show
]Aspose.Tasks: lea los datos de una tarea
Para leer los datos de TimePhased de una tarea usando Aspose.Tasks Java para PHP, simplemente invoque Módulo GetTaskTimAphaseData. Aquí puede ver el código de ejemplo.
Código PHP
1$ proyecto = nuevo proyecto ('test_tasks.mpp');
2
3$ prj = nuevo prj ();
4
5$ tsk = nuevo tsk ();
6
7$ cal = nuevo calendario ();
8
9$ cal = $ cal-> getInstance ();
10
11$ cal-> set (2013,7,17,8,0,0);
12
13$ proyecto-> set ($ prj-> start_date, $ cal-> gettime ());
14
15$ proyecto-> set ($ prj-> new_tasks_are_manual, new NullableBool (falso));
16
17$ tarea = $ proyecto-> getroottask ()-> getChildren ()-> add ("tarea");
18
19$ rsc = $ proyecto-> getResources ()-> add ("rsc");
20
21$ Resource = new RSC ();
22
23$ bigDecimal = new BigDecimal ();
24
25$ rsc-> set ($ recurse-> standing_rate, $ bigDecimal-> valuef (10));
26
27$ rsc-> set ($ recurse-> extra tiempo_rate, $ bigDecimal-> valuef (15));
28
29$ tarea-> set ($ tsk-> duración, $ proyecto-> getDuration (6));
30
31$ asignación = $ Project-> getResourceasSignments ()-> add ($ tarea, $ rsc);
32
33$ d = nueva fecha (0);
34
35$ asignación = new ASN ();
36
37$ asignación-> set ($ asignación-> parada, nueva fecha (0));
38
39$ asignación-> set ($ asignación-> currículum, nueva fecha (0));
40
41$ WorkConTourType = new WorkConTourType ();
42
43$ asignación-> set ($ asignation-> work_conTour, $ workcontourtype-> backloaded);
44
45$ BaselInetype = new BaselInetype ();
46
47$ Project-> SetBaseline ($ BaselInetype-> Base Base);
48
49$ tarea-> set ($ tsk-> porcentaje_complete, 50);
50
51$ timephasedDatatype = new TimePhasedDatatype ();
52
53$ td = $ asignación-> getTimAphaseData ($ asignación-> get ($ asignación-> inicio),
54
55$ asignación-> get ($ asignación-> final),
56
57$ timephasedDatatype-> asignmentReMeningwork)-> tolist ();
58
59Imprimir "Tamaño:". (cadena) $ td-> size ();
60
61Imprima "\ nValue:". (cadena) $ td-> get (0)-> getValue ();
Descargar el código de ejecución
Descargar Lea los datos de una tarea (Aspose.Tasks) De cualquiera de los sitios de codificación social mencionados a continuación: